Bachelor of Music in Music Therapy
The Bachelor of Music in Music Therapy curriculum focuses primarily on a core of courses such as psychology, sociology, human development and anatomy. These courses are supplemented by basic courses in music theory and history. In addition, applied lessons, chamber music and orchestral work further develop performance skills. The “Five Year Masters”, allow undergraduate students to prolong their studies by one year to graduate with a Masters degree.
